Project Abstract

This research project investigates the intricate relationship between socioeconomic factors and health outcomes within a specific population. The study aims to provide a comprehensive analysis of how socioeconomic variables such as income, education level, occupation, and access to healthcare services influence the health status and well-being of individuals in the selected population. By conducting a thorough examination of existing literature, this research endeavors to identify patterns, trends, and correlations between socioeconomic factors and various health indicators. Project Overview

The research project titled "Analysis of the Relationship Between Socioeconomic Factors and Health Outcomes in a Specific Population" aims to investigate the intricate connection between socioeconomic factors and health outcomes within a targeted population. This study is motivated by the growing body of research highlighting the significant impact of socioeconomic status on health disparities. By focusing on a specific population, this research seeks to provide insights into how socioeconomic factors influence health outcomes within this particular group, thereby contributing to a deeper understanding of the underlying mechanisms at play. The project will begin by establishing a comprehensive theoretical framework that integrates existing literature on the relationship between socioeconomic factors and health outcomes. This framework will serve as the foundation for the subsequent empirical investigation, guiding the selection of variables, research methods, and data analysis techniques. Utilizing a mixed-methods approach, the research will collect both quantitative and qualitative data to capture the multifaceted nature of the relationship under study. Quantitative data will be used to analyze the statistical associations between various socioeconomic indicators (such as income, education, occupation) and health outcomes (such as morbidity, mortality, quality of life) within the specific population. On the other hand, qualitative data will provide valuable insights into the lived experiences, perceptions, and social determinants that may mediate or moderate this relationship. The specific population under study will be carefully selected based on relevant criteria such as demographic characteristics, geographical location, and socioeconomic profile. By focusing on a specific population, the research aims to provide targeted and context-specific findings that can inform tailored interventions and policy recommendations to address health disparities within this group. The expected outcomes of this research project include a nuanced understanding of how socioeconomic factors interact with health outcomes in the selected population, identification of key determinants and mechanisms driving these relationships, and the generation of evidence-based recommendations for promoting health equity and improving overall well-being within this community. Overall, this research project seeks to advance our understanding of the complex interplay between socioeconomic factors and health outcomes within a specific population, ultimately contributing valuable insights to the fields of public health, social policy, and healthcare delivery. By shedding light on these relationships, the findings of this study have the potential to inform targeted interventions and initiatives aimed at reducing health inequalities and promoting health equity in the context of the selected population.
